If not, see <http://www.gnu.org/licenses/>. */ #if defined (HAVE_CONFIG_H) # include "config.h" #endif #include <string> #include <sys/types.h> #include "oct-passwd.h" #include "defun.h" #include "error.h" #include "errwarn.h" #include "oct-map.h" #include "ov.h" #include "ovl.h" #include "utils.h" // Password file functions. (Why not?) static octave_value mk_pw_map (const octave::sys::password& pw) { octave_value retval; if (pw) { octave_scalar_map m; m.assign ("name", pw.name ()); m.assign ("passwd", pw.passwd ()); m.assign ("uid", static_cast<double> (pw.uid ())); m.assign ("gid", static_cast<double> (pw.gid ())); m.assign ("gecos", pw.gecos ()); m.assign ("dir", pw.dir ()); m.assign ("shell", pw.shell ()); retval = ovl (m); } else retval = ovl (0); return retval; } DEFUN (getpwent, args, , doc: /* -*- texinfo -*- @deftypefn {} {@var{pw_struct} =} getpwent () Return a structure containing an entry from the password database, opening it if necessary. Once the end of the data has been reached, @code{getpwent} returns 0. @seealso{setpwent, endpwent} @end deftypefn */) { if (args.length () != 0) print_usage (); std::string msg; // octave::sys::password::getpwent may set msg. octave_value val = mk_pw_map (octave::sys::password::getpwent (msg)); return ovl (val, msg); } DEFUN (getpwuid, args, , doc: /* -*- texinfo -*- @deftypefn {} {@var{pw_struct} =} getpwuid (@var{uid}). Return a structure containing the first entry from the password database with the user ID @var{uid}. If the user ID does not exist in the database, @code{getpwuid} returns 0. @seealso{getpwnam} @end deftypefn */) { if (args.length () != 1) print_usage (); double dval = args(0).double_value (); if (octave::math::x_nint (dval) != dval) error ("getpwuid: UID must be an integer"); uid_t uid = static_cast<uid_t> (dval); std::string msg; // octave::sys::password::getpwuid may set msg. octave_value val = mk_pw_map (octave::sys::password::getpwuid (uid, msg)); return ovl (val, msg); } DEFUN (getpwnam, args, , doc: /* -*- texinfo -*- @deftypefn {} {@var{pw_struct} =} getpwnam (@var{name}) Return a structure containing the first entry from the password database with the user name @var{name}. If the user name does not exist in the database, @code{getpwname} returns 0. @seealso{getpwuid} @end deftypefn */) { if (args.length () != 1) print_usage (); std::string s = args(0).string_value (); std::string msg; // octave::sys::password::getpwnam may set msg. octave_value val = mk_pw_map (octave::sys::password::getpwnam (s, msg)); return ovl (val, msg); } DEFUN (setpwent, args, , doc: /* -*- texinfo -*- @deftypefn {} {} setpwent () Return the internal pointer to the beginning of the password database. @seealso{getpwent, endpwent} @end deftypefn */) { if (args.length () != 0) print_usage (); std::string msg; // octave::sys::password::setpwent may set msg. int status = octave::sys::password::setpwent (msg); return ovl (static_cast<double> (status), msg); } DEFUN (endpwent, args, , doc: /* -*- texinfo -*- @deftypefn {} {} endpwent () Close the password database. @seealso{getpwent, setpwent} @end deftypefn */) { if (args.length () != 0) print_usage (); std::string msg; // octave::sys::password::endpwent may set msg. int status = octave::sys::password::endpwent (msg); return ovl (static_cast<double> (status), msg); }
